A Jeep Wrangler rental isn’t just about driving off a Denver parking lot—it’s a streamlined experience built for confidence and safety. Reputable providers offer vehicles pre-inspected and equipped with essential off-road features like four-wheel drive, weather-resistant upholstery, and reliable navigation tools. Renters receive clear guidance on trail etiquette, terrain readiness, and maintenance best practices, ensuring smooth preparation before hitting winding roads.
